This appears to be a product label for Delayed Release Tablets 20mg, which are an acid reducer medication used to treat frequent heartburn. The label indicates that the tablets come in a 24HR 42 Tablet pack and provide three 14-day courses of treatment. The manufacturer and distributor information is also provided. The label suggests that these tablets are comparable to PRILOSEC OTC and may take 1 to 4 days to take full effect.*
